Output 62d02790ffbbf7c254a8bf91a7e81bf296cf7511bfe0595f0755f1e24c7b3856:1

value
15855908
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5b42feaa26d8e13a80478d764c299797362eaecae8dcf0a90d2a7eba88d9a33
address
bc1p6k6zl64zdk8p82qy0rtkfs5e09ek96hv46xu7z5s62n7h2ydnges2jl8jy
transaction
62d02790ffbbf7c254a8bf91a7e81bf296cf7511bfe0595f0755f1e24c7b3856
spent
true